just play the roadblock challenge if you want aggressiveness... open road pursuit and nothing but you and the cops and traffic.. and belive me, they do hit your car, i have had rhinos (suv cops) pin me to the wall and i couldn't move at all. the GTO police on the other hand aren't to hard to get away from unless they swarm your car after you wreck or something. if you want something a little slow, try to 1 minute pursuit challenge where you're in the Golf V running from crown vics.
of course there are the blocked roads because it's a demo release, but it still kicks ass! the more you spin out, push, damage the cops, they start to drop out. i've had only 1 chasing me multiple times lol. he kept begging for back up. if you want some high speed racing, just do a sprint race with the modified Cayman S (might i add the modded cayman sounds really nice.) and smoke the competition. i have just been mainly doing the road block challenge. seems fun to me, and very addictive
